Testwell
Water Level Meter
For measuring
the depth of water in wells, boreholes, and standpipes, the
Testwell Water Level Meter is accurate to 1/100 ft or one millimeter.

The meter
uses a choice of probe designs, attached to a permanently marked
polyethylene tape, fitted on a well-balanced reel. It is powered
by a standard 9 volt battery housed in an easy-access battery

Testwell
Oil/Water Interface Meter
The Testwell
Oil/Water Interface Meter is the first small diameter (7/16",
12mm OD) Interface Meter which detects floating or sinking hydrocarbons
down to 1/2 mm or 1/200 of a foot. A 5/8" (15mm) diameter stainless
steel probe, which has all of the features of the smaller 7/16"
diameter probe, is also available.

The Testwell
Interface Meter measures both LNAPLs and DNAPLs with a pressure

Waterra
12 Volt Submersible purging and Sampling Pump
The new Waterra
12 Volt Submersible Pumps can lift from 25 to 70 feet and are
designed specifically for well purging and sampling procedures.
The high performance DC electrical motor is suitable for continuous
running - no cool down required (up to 5 hours), and the long
life motors last up to 100% longer than competitors' models.

Four models
are available: the single stage WSP-12V-1 with 25 foot lift and
35 foot power cable, the double stage WSP-12V-2 with 40 foot lift
and 60 foot power cable, the three stage WSP-12V-3 with 55 foot
lift and 70 foot power cable and the four stage WSP-12V-4 with
70 foot lift and 80 foot power cable.
All four pumps
are supplied with alligator clips and adapt to 1/2 x 3/8"
low-density poly tubing. All of these pumps can greatly speed
up the process of purging and sampling monitoring wells, especially
if dedicated installations are used. These pumps are complete
and ready to use, and an optional on/off switch for the power
cable allows the user to switch pump on and off without having

Solinst Peristaltic Sampling Pump
The Solinst
Peristaltic Pumps is designed for vacuum pumping or pressure delivery
of liquids or gases. They are ideal for sample removal from shallow
wells and surface water.

The mechanical
peristaltic operation is effective to depths of approximately
33ft or 10m at sea level, limited only by the suction lift limit
which varies with elevation.
The Solinst
Peristaltic Pump has variable pumping rates and can be fitted
with 2 different sizes of silicon pump-head tubing. With the 3/8"
OD (10mm) tubing the pump delivers a sample rate as low as 40
ml/min and up to 900 ml/min. If the 5/8" OD (16mm) tubing
is used, it delivers from 120 ml/min to almost 3.5L/min.
The Solinst
Peristaltic Pump is very compact and easy to use. It measures
13" x 5" x 6-1/2" (32cm x 13cm x 17cm) and weighs
only 8lbs (3-6Kg). The metal case is extremely robust, water resistant,
and has no grates or openings. A handle and easy-access controls
on the top of the pump make it perfect for field work.
The pump operates
using any 12 volt DC power source (battery) which can supply at

Micro-Flo Low Flow Purge Bladder Pump
The
Micro-Flo System low flow methodology makes use of the bladder
pump with specific objectives: Purge at low rate, ranging from
200 to 500ml per minute; monitor static water level during purging
to maintain constant level; monitor water parameters - pH, Temperature,
conductivity, DO, turbidity, etc. Once specific target parameters
stabilize, acquire the sample by reducing the pump flow rate to
100ml per minute. By adopting the low flow methodology over conventional
methods, a more representative sample can be acquired in less

PRS Product Recovery System
Designed
for field portability, rapid installation and efficient recovery
of floating hydrocarbons the PRS incorporates a stainless steel
bladder pneumatic pump coupled with a unique floating skimmer
attachment. This skimmer attachment is available for 2 inch and
larger wells and can accommodate ground water fluctuations in
excess of 12 inches. The 4 inch model can accommodate ground water

PRC
Product Recovery Canister
The
Answer to your "Passive" Hydrocarbon Recovery Needs, this device
will automatically collect floating product down to a sheen. The
easily installed PRC is a passive, floating skimmer device designed
to separate and recover light hydrocarbons from ground water.
After recovery, the product is evacuated from the device through
a discharge valve at the bottom of the canister. Featuring a hydrophobic
filter buoy for product recovery without water, the PRC skimmer
has a travel in excess of 12" to compensate for water table fluctuation.
Available for 2" or larger monitor wells, the PRC has a 0.5 liter
capacity and requires no external means of power. A 1 liter capacity
model suitable for 4" wells, with 24" of travel, is
also available.

1.5",
0.7" Waterra Clear PVC EcoBailer
The
Waterra Clear PVC EcoBailer is an eco-friendly product that is
heavier than conventional weighted bailers without the addition
of bulky and costly weights. A better weight distribution allows
the EcoBailer to sink straighter and the efficient valve design
makes it the fastest sinking bailer on the market. For a super
fast sink rate you can utilize the 7/8" stainless steel weight
that can be easily screwed onto the bottom spout of the bailer
and reused when needed - no other bailer offers this innovative
reusable weight system. Made of clear virgin PVC the EcoBailer
allows you to inspect your sample while still in the bailer.
These bailers are designed with a special valve and valve seat
to provide more positive sealing and less clogging when removing
the bailer from the well. The 1.5" (1 litre capacity) and
the narrow 0.7" (200 ml capacity) bailers, come with a longer
bottom emptying spout that helps prevent silt from interfering
with the check ball and causing potential leakage. They also assist
in collecting non-aerated samples from the valve end of the bailer,
which is ideal for VOC sample collection. Waterra Clear PVC EcoBailers
are easily adapted to the Waterra FHT-45 Disposable Filter for
collection of samples for metals analysis directly from the bailer.

Inline
Disposable 0.45 Micron Filter
The Waterra FHT-45 offers the most surface area available in capsule
type filters today. The unique open pleat geometry and 700 square
cm surface area provide the maximum media exposure while ensuring
that even with the most turbid samples, you will not lose filtration
media to blinding.

The Waterra
FHT-45 uses high quality polyethersulphone 0.45 micron filter
media that offers excellent particle retention above the target
micron size range, and the high void volume of this media also
helps prolong media life. It also offers the user greater flexibility
by providing a compound inlet - it has both a 3/8" threaded
nipple and a 1/2" hose barb allowing the filter to be attached
easily to a variety of pumps and tubing sizes.
The new medium
turbidity Waterra FMT-45 has all of these great features as well,
but with a reduced surface area at 300 sq. cm. These filters provide
an economical alternative for lower turbidity sampling, when the
highest possible capacity is not required.
